HR 6791

To authorize the Land Port of Entry Community Infrastructure Program to address deficiencies in community infrastructure supportive of land ports of entry, and for other purposes.

119th Congress Introduced by Tony Gonzales and 1 co-sponsor

HR 6791 establishes a federal program to fund community infrastructure improvements near U.S.-Mexico land ports of entry to enhance operational efficiency and reduce border crossing congestion.

Referred to the Subcommittee on Economic Development, Public Buildings, and Emergency Management.
